What Are Solid Top Manholes?

Solid top manholes are closed-top cover and frame systems used to protect underground access points such as drainage chambers, sewer lines, utility chambers, and inspection openings. Unlike open-grating designs, solid top manholes provide a fully covered surface that helps protect the chamber below from external debris, unwanted access, and surface exposure.

They are widely used in applications where safe closure and dependable cover performance are essential.

Material Options

Cast Iron

Cast iron solid top manholes are widely used where durability, rigidity, and cost-effectiveness are important.

Ductile Iron

Ductile iron solid top manholes are often selected for more demanding applications because they offer higher strength, better toughness, and improved resistance to service stress.

How to Choose the Right Solid Top Manhole

When selecting a solid top manhole, important factors include:

1. Application Area

The installation location should always be considered first. A cover used in a utility chamber may have a different requirement from one used in a traffic-bearing area.

2. Load Requirement

The expected service condition matters. Covers used in more demanding environments should be selected with suitable strength and durability in mind.

3. Material Preference

Cast iron and ductile iron both offer benefits. The right choice depends on the intended application and required performance.

4. Size and Fitment

The cover and frame should match the chamber opening properly and provide stable seating during service.

5. Long-Term Durability

A high-quality product should offer resistance to wear, dependable fitment, and consistent performance over time.
